在EXCEL表里面怎么把N个乘法相加

在EXCEL表里面怎么把N个乘法相加

在Excel表里面把N个乘法相加的方法有很多,例如使用SUMPRODUCT函数、数组公式、手动计算等方式。最常用且高效的方式是使用SUMPRODUCT函数,因为它专为处理数组运算设计,能够轻松地将多个乘法结果相加。下面我们详细讲解如何使用SUMPRODUCT函数。

一、使用SUMPRODUCT函数

SUMPRODUCT函数在Excel中非常强大,它可以直接进行数组的乘法运算并将结果相加。假设我们有两列数据,A列和B列,分别表示一组数值,我们想要计算每行的乘积并将所有乘积结果相加。

=SUMPRODUCT(A1:A10, B1:B10)

在这个公式中,Excel会将A1乘以B1、A2乘以B2……直到A10乘以B10,然后将所有这些乘积相加。

示例分析

假设A列是销售量,B列是单价,我们想计算总销售额。SUMPRODUCT函数可以直接将每个销售量与对应的单价相乘,然后将所有的乘积相加,得出总销售额。

二、使用数组公式

数组公式也是一种有效的方法,不过稍微复杂一点。我们可以使用SUMPRODUCT函数的组合来实现。

  1. 选择一个空单元格,输入以下公式:

=SUM(A1:A10 * B1:B10)

  1. 按下Ctrl + Shift + Enter,Excel会将其识别为数组公式,并在公式两侧添加花括号{}

深入理解

数组公式需要用Ctrl + Shift + Enter来确认,因为它告诉Excel这个公式是一个数组运算。这样,Excel将会在后台自动进行每个元素的乘积运算,然后将结果相加。

三、手动计算

对于数据量较小的情况,我们可以手动计算每个乘积然后相加。这种方式虽然不高效,但在某些特定场景下可能会用到。

  1. 在C列输入公式=A1*B1,将其复制到C列的所有行。
  2. 在一个单元格内输入公式=SUM(C1:C10)

手动计算的适用场景

手动计算适用于数据量较小或需要逐步检查每个乘积结果的情况。这种方式更直观,但不适合处理大数据量。

四、在不同条件下的优化策略

在实际工作中,我们可能会遇到不同的数据量和复杂度,选择合适的方法能够提高效率。

数据量较小

当数据量较小时,我们可以选择手动计算或数组公式。这两种方法都相对简单直观。

数据量较大

对于大数据量,SUMPRODUCT函数是最佳选择,因为它专为处理数组运算设计,效率高且易于使用。

动态数据

如果我们的数据是动态变化的,使用SUMPRODUCT函数或者数组公式是最好的选择,因为它们会自动更新结果。

五、实际应用中的案例分析

案例一:销售额计算

假设我们有一份销售报表,包含了销售量和单价,我们需要计算总销售额。使用SUMPRODUCT函数可以快速完成这个任务。

=SUMPRODUCT(A1:A100, B1:B100)

案例二:加权平均

在加权平均的计算中,我们需要将每个数值乘以对应的权重,然后将所有结果相加再除以权重总和。

=SUMPRODUCT(A1:A10, B1:B10) / SUM(B1:B10)

案例三:成本计算

假设我们有不同产品的数量和每个产品的成本价,我们需要计算总成本。

=SUMPRODUCT(数量范围, 成本价范围)

六、常见错误及解决方法

错误一:数据范围不一致

SUMPRODUCT函数要求所有数组的大小必须一致,否则会返回错误。确保所有数组的行数和列数相同。

错误二:使用常规SUM函数

有时用户可能会误用SUM函数来处理数组运算,导致结果不正确。SUM函数不能直接处理数组乘法,需要使用SUMPRODUCT或数组公式。

错误三:手动输入数据错误

在手动计算时,数据输入错误是常见问题。建议在输入数据后仔细检查,确保数据的准确性。

七、总结

在Excel中,将N个乘法结果相加的方法有多种,SUMPRODUCT函数、数组公式和手动计算是常用的三种方式。根据数据量和复杂度选择合适的方法可以提高工作效率。SUMPRODUCT函数是最推荐的方法,因为它不仅简单易用,而且在处理大数据量时性能表现优异。通过具体案例的分析和常见错误的解决方法,我们可以更好地掌握这些技巧,提高工作效率。

相关问答FAQs:

1. 如何在Excel表中将多个乘法相加?
在Excel表中,您可以使用SUMPRODUCT函数来将多个乘法相加。该函数可以将多个数组相乘,并将乘积相加起来。您只需将需要相乘的单元格范围作为函数参数输入即可。例如,=SUMPRODUCT(A1:A3,B1:B3)将会将A1与B1相乘,然后将A2与B2相乘,最后将A3与B3相乘,并将这些乘积相加起来。

2. 我该如何在Excel表中求解多个乘法的总和?
如果您想要在Excel表中求解多个乘法的总和,可以使用SUM函数和乘法运算符。首先,在一个单元格中输入乘法公式,例如=A1*B1,然后将该公式应用到其他需要相乘的单元格。最后,使用SUM函数将这些单元格的值相加起来,例如=SUM(C1:C3)。

3. 在Excel表格中,如何用公式将多个乘法求和?
您可以使用SUMPRODUCT函数来在Excel表格中用公式将多个乘法求和。假设您想要将A列与B列相乘并求和,可以使用以下公式:=SUMPRODUCT(A1:A3,B1:B3)。这将会将A1与B1相乘,然后将A2与B2相乘,最后将A3与B3相乘,并将这些乘积相加起来。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4858552

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部